Skopje, we will come again! – this is how the great music star Sting thanked the seven thousandth audience at “Boris Trajkovski” last night. The first concert in Macedonia in his career, which has not slowed down for four decades, brought Skopje to its feet, gave it love and emotions that will be remembered for a long time.
Top musicians who know what they are doing on stage, have a lot to give, on the other hand, and an audience eager for a world-class concert, that was the perfect balance that happened at the “Boris Trajkovski” arena. The greatest hits of Gordon Matthew Thomas Sumner sounded flawlessly in all phases of his work, including with the inevitable band Police, in excellent accompaniment on stage by powerful guitarists, his son Joe Sumner, as a backing vocalist and partner on stage.
The organization of "Avalon Production" was excellent, which ensured that the "57th and 9th tour" also arrived in Macedonia. Without major congestion at the entrance and exit, an excellent stage, without technical inconsistencies - they showed that they know how to be part of the world, to welcome top artists and to rejoice in them. Sting performed several new songs from the album that bears the name of the tour, but, as expected, the audience got excited about the big hits: Englishman in New York, Desert Rose, Fields of Gold, If I Ever Lose My Faith In You, Spirits in The Material World, Every Breathe You Take and many others. Ashes to Ashes was a contribution by Sting and the team to the respected David Bowie.
The visual effects of the concert were also without exaggeration or completely in place. An artist of Sting's caliber does not need the help of additional effects. For the first time, the Macedonian audience also had the opportunity to meet Joe Sumner, Sting's son, bassist of the band Fiction Plane. With the powerful voice inherited from his father, but with his own authorial stamp, he won the audience's sympathy. Although at first, with a little distrust (which is justified by the lack of knowledge of his work), after a few songs and the joint performance as a backing vocalist, he caused a stormy ovation from the audience. Great people know how to be grateful, to respect the audience.
They even returned three times for an encore with a few songs each, and as if they themselves did not believe in the feedback from the other side of the stage. After an energetic two hours, Sting expressed his final thanks with the gentle Fragile.

Sting won tonight, the reaction of the audience in the "Boris Trajkovski" hall was unanimous, for tonight's concert of the legendary British rock star in Skopje.
"Thank you, we should come back again," said Sting after the second encore with "Fragile", to which the audience sang along with him in unison.
"Beast", "Frayer" are just some of the comments in the hall and on social networks about the 66-year-old musician, who is in great shape. With new songs and big hits, and with the superb lighting and sound system, Sting caused euphoria and maximum enjoyment among the audience of all generations.

The musician arrived in Skopje on a special flight from Budapest, and from there he is leaving for Romania, where he continues the world tour for his latest album "57th & 9th".
Sting performed with his long-time collaborators, guitarists Dominic Miller and Rufus Miller, drummer Josh Friis, and a special guest was his son Joe Sumner, who charmed the audience at the beginning of the concert.
Sting arrived at the Skopje airport today around 3 pm, and the location where he will spend the night was kept as the strictest secret. Given that he was bringing his own chef and producers, Sting had no special requirements, nor a rider list, for example, what to have around him in the wardrobe.
The concert was organized by Avalon Productions.
